upperright_resourcesCaitlain's Resource List for Parents

I've compiled a list of sources of reliable, accurate and honest information about a variety of topics related to sexuality and sexual health and placed them here for your reference.  I have personally inspected and verified these sites and use them for my own research, so I am confident of their suitability.

Emergency & Other Critical Resources

If you suspect that a child is being sexually abused or otherwise harmed, contact your local law enforcement agency or children's services agency.
